.header {
  background-color: var(--color-neutrals);
}

.works {
  padding: 114px 24px;
}

.works > *:not(:last-child) {
  margin-bottom: 88px;
}

.about {
  padding: 114px 24px;
  background-color: var(--color-neutrals);
  border-top-right-radius: 75px;
}

@media screen and (min-width: 768px) {
  .works {
    padding: 142px 0;
  }

  .about {
    padding: 142px 0 134px;
    border-top-right-radius: 125px;
  }
}
